What is affiliate marketing?

Affiliate marketing is a type of performance-based marketing in which a business rewards one or more affiliates for each visitor or customer brought by the affiliate’s own marketing efforts. It is a modern variation of the practice of paying finder’s fees for the introduction of new clients to a business.

The concept of affiliate marketing has been around since the late 1990s, but it has only recently become popular with businesses and entrepreneurs looking to increase their online presence and sales. With the growth of ecommerce, affiliate marketing has become an increasingly attractive option for businesses looking to expand their reach and increase their profits.

Pros and Cons of Affiliate Marketing
Like any other form of marketing, there are both pros and cons associated with affiliate marketing. Here are some of the most important ones to consider:
Pros
• Low cost: As mentioned above, affiliate marketing requires little upfront investment and can generate substantial returns on investment.
• Flexibility: You have control over which affiliates you choose to work with and how much you pay them.
• Scalability: As your business grows, so does your affiliate network, allowing you to reach more potential customers and increase your sales.
• Targeted traffic: Affiliates can help you target specific audiences that are likely to be interested in your products or services.
Cons
• Time consuming: Managing an affiliate program can be time consuming and require a lot of effort from both sides (the merchant and the affiliate).
• Risky investments: There is always a risk that an affiliate may not perform as expected or may not generate any sales at all. This could result in wasted time and money spent on recruiting new affiliates or managing existing ones.
• Limited control: As an advertiser, you have limited control over how affiliates market your products or services. This means that if an affiliate engages in deceptive practices, there may be nothing you can do about it.
